The Cosmic Story: Gemini Full Moon, December 17, 2013

           Happy Winter Solstice!

          This week's Gemini/Sagittarius Full Moon highlights the crown and root chakras of our Milky Way Galaxy.   If you look at the Sagittarius Sun on December 17th, you'll be looking in the direction of the center of the Milky Way Galaxy, our cosmic root chakra. At night, shining opposite the Sun, the Moon in Gemini is backlit by the Pleiades, which some say is the crown chakra of our galaxy.   It seems this super full Moon wants us to re-align our minds with the cosmic order.   We can no longer pretend that we are not connected to the rest of the Universe.   Truth and authenticity are important now, and we have to align our minds with a larger order of being to meet the challenges of this next year.

While Sagittarius represents the higher mind, Gemini represents the rational mind.    Sagittarius can see the potential of an idea before it unfolds, giving us the faith to bring it into reality.   Gemini approaches ideas through separation and analysis, depending on rationality to arrive at conclusions. Where Gemini lines up facts, Sagittarius sees the whole picture. This Full Moon asks us to unite the imagination with the intellect, intuition with facts.   With these two signs, it's all about the Mind.   We have to understand who we are, what we believe and what we're here to learn and do.  

The archetype of Sagittarius constellates our human need to find life meaningful. Its archetypal energy is shaped by the biggest planet in our solar system, Jupiter, who in myth was the Father of Gods and men. Jupiter is the archetype of the Divine Mind that links us to the cosmos and to a larger vision of life than just the material.   And his sign, Sagittarius, pushes us to find our higher Truth and asks: What is your vision of life?   What is your life's goal?  

Jupiter, the ruler of Sagittarius, is in Cancer now, which is ruled by the Moon.   Jupiter's energy works well in Cancer, where it expands our psychic awareness, shows us our subjective truths and makes us aware of what we need to feel safe and secure.   With Jupiter in Cancer, we honor the Mother, our emotional body and our family (the one you've chosen as well as the one you were born into).

The Gemini Moon is ruled by Mercury, which is now in Sagittarius near the Sun.   This Gemini Full Moon makes us more open to new experiences, new mental stimulation and new people.   Now is the time to name what we learned during Mercury's retrograde in Scorpio and analyze our emotional patterns and with Jupiter's vision, see how we need to change them. The long and the short of this Full Moon is that we have to deal with Jupiter, the spiritual force that shapes our lives.    

In many ways, we are gifted with endless possibilities to create our own lives.   Only a few of these possibilities will actually serve our spirit's higher purpose though. That's why Sagittarius' vision is the proper balance to Gemini's experiences, showing us the way to give meaning to those experiences.

When we know the truth of our relationship to the cosmos (Sagittarius), we are led to the experiences we need to shape and understand (Gemini) our life. When we choose what vision to believe in, we choose what kind of world we live in.

Winter Solstice

Each year as we enter this time of greatest darkness (in the North), we have the chance to go into our own inner darkness and search for the Light of the new life we want to birth in the New Year.   At Winter Solstice/ Christmas, we celebrate the rebirth of the Light--a promise of Light returning and Life reviving.   We energetically and emotionally participate in this yearly cosmic event, so take the journey of discovery and bring your gifts to your inner divine Child of Light.  

 

At Winter Solstice, we decorate the Evergreen, ever-living Tree of Life with the Light and with our hopes (the decorations).   Become that joyful Tree!

The Winter Solstice occurs on Saturday, December 21, 2013: the Sun will seem to "stand still' in the southern sky for three days before it turns back North.   This time of year is always a time of celebration and divination--celebrating the end of another year and looking forward with hope to the coming year.   There are many forms of divination that can give you a hint of what the coming year has in store for you.   My favorites are interpreting the dreams you dream on the 12 Days of Christmas or a good tarot reading that focuses on what your vision of the future is and how you might go about unfolding it.  

Venus in Capricorn will turn retrograde a few hours after Winter Solstice on December 21st for 40 days, when it will sink into the Sun's light to be reborn as a Morning Star.    Now Venus is a beautiful Evening Star, shining high and bright in the early night sky.   You'll notice that she begins to dim quickly as she sinks lower in the western evening sky. Adam Gainsburg describes this phase of Venus' journey in his book, The Light of Venus:   Your Feminine Dharma is to teach, model or seed in others how to act wisely from our own knowing.   In other words, now is the time to look within and listen to Lady Wisdom's voice for guidance and direction.
